Elizabeth Ambrose 1823–1852 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1823

Birth Location: England

Death Date: 12 Sep 1852

Death Location: Williamsport, Lyc. Co., Pa.

Father: John Ambrose

Mother: Elizabeth Ambrose

Spouse(s): Michel Laedlein

Children(s): Elizabeth Laedlein, Charles Laedlein, John Laedlein, Frederick Laedlein

In 1823, Elizabeth Ambrose entered the world in England, born to John Ambrose And Elizabeth Ambrose. Elizabeth Ambrose married Michel Laedlein, and had children including Charles Edward Laedlein, Elizabeth Ambrose Laedlein, Frederick Ambrose Laedlein, John Frederick Laedlein. Elizabeth Ambrose passed away in 1852 in Williamsport, Lyc. Co., Pa..
